随着计算机历史的发展,软件开发次要困难从很大程度上已经得到解决
从某种程度上来说,无论怎么发展,软件本身具有的复杂性都没有从根本上得到解决。
统一编程环境,使我们的软件在一个环境上运行成功之后,迁移到另外一个环境下面也是可以正常运行的,从而降低我们学习的成本,再者就是智能的编程工具,能够在开发阶段帮助我们检查我们最常见的语法,等逻辑错误。
电脑的屏幕本来都是有限的,如果我们把所有的业务逻辑都展现在流程图上,是完全不可能实现的。
从上所述,软件系统不是一个二维的结构,而是具有错综复杂的结构,是不能通过流程图进行实现的。 - 工作站 通过提高计算机的运行速度,来提高我们编程效率